Main Turbine Maintenance at Sarir Field in Record Time Enhances Gas and Power Production Stability

Sunday, October 5, 2025 Oil & Gas 2 Mins Read
Main Turbine Maintenance at Sarir Field in Record Time Enhances Gas and Power Production Stability

Benghazi  – The Director of the Information Office at the Arabian Gulf Oil Company, Ahmed Al-Orabi, announced the completion of maintenance work on the main turbine in the third phase of the gas treatment plant at the Sarir field. This was accomplished in record time and with high efficiency, contributing to the successful restart of the turbine and its associated gas compressor.

In a statement to the Libyan News Agency, Al-Orabi explained that this work was carried out as part of an integrated plan prepared by the company’s Maintenance Department. The goal was to increase the efficiency of the plant’s equipment and ensure the continuous flow of gas fuel to the power generation turbines, thereby enhancing production stability and improving overall operational performance.

He noted that the operation was conducted under the direct supervision of the Director of the Maintenance Department, with directives from the Chairman of the Management Committee, and follow-up from the Management Committee Member for Operations, Maintenance, Refineries, and Supply. He confirmed that the Management Committee expressed its appreciation for the significant efforts of the national technical teams in completing this specialized work, which showcases the competence and expertise of Libyan personnel in carrying out advanced maintenance with purely national hands.

Al-Orabi added that the Sarir field, one of the largest fields operated by the Arabian Gulf Oil Company, is a cornerstone of the energy supply system in the Eastern region and contributes significantly to the company’s total oil and gas production. He affirmed that the company is moving forward with its development plans for this vital field, utilizing national expertise and adopting the latest technologies to ensure sustainable production and improve operational efficiency.
